Our client is a leading Discretionary Fund Manager (DFM) in South Africa, formed through a partnership
between a major financial services group and one of the worlds leading global asset managers. The business models retirement and investment solutions using advanced, behaviour-driven technology, with the goal of delivering a market-leading client investment experience.
This role is focused on growing flows into the DFM model portfolios among financial advisors who have both a primary and secondary relationship with external investment platforms, by positioning the DFM as the preferred investment option for their clients.
The Business Development Managers role is to drive external platform distribution strategy and grow net inflows into the DFM's local and offshore model portfolios, by building and deepening relationships with independent financial advisors, fund of funds, private wealth managers and tied agency brokers.
Duties & Responsibilities
- Increase net inflows among independent financial advisors (large, mid-tier and small) writing business on external platforms.
- Leverage and grow a strong existing network of IFAs, Funds of Funds, Private Wealth managers and Tied Agency brokers.
- Build strong relationships with these stakeholders by creating the right level of engagement and activity.
- Implement the external platform sales and distribution strategy for the business.
Desired Experience & Qualification
- Industry-related experience, with a particular focus on the technical positioning and selling of local and offshore model portfolios and unit trust funds.
- A strong, established network of IFAs, Funds of Funds, Private Wealth managers and Tied Brokers.
- Extensive technical and/or business acumen within asset management or investment distribution.
- A formal Finance/Commerce degree, at least at Honours level (or equivalent, provided the candidate is technically sound across Retail Asset Management sales and marketing).
- A minimum of 10–15 years' sales experience within the Asset Management industry
